Policeman's rifle snatched in Kashmir


Srinagar, Sep 11 (IANS): Unidentified assailants on Friday snatched a rifle from a policeman in south Kashmir's Kulgam district.

"Unidentified persons snatched an AK-47 rifle of constable Zahid Ahmad today (Friday)," a senior police official told IANS here.

"The constable was deployed outside a district court complex in Kulgam," the official said.

Kulgam is 68 km south of summer capital Srinagar.

In the last few months, there has been rise in incidents of weapons being snatching by separatist guerrillas in the Valley, particularly in south Kashmir.
